Order Puller applicants have rated the interview process at S.P. Richards with 1.3 out of 5 (where 5 is the highest level of difficulty) and assessed their interview experience as 33% positive. To compare, the company-average is 50% positive. This is according to Glassdoor user ratings.
Candidates applying for Order Puller roles take an average of 5 days to get hired, when considering 3 user submitted interviews for this role. To compare, the hiring process at S.P. Richards overall takes an average of 11 days.
Common stages of the interview process at S.P. Richards as a Order Puller according to 3 Glassdoor interviews include:
Drug test: 30%
Background check: 20%
Skills test: 20%
Group panel interview: 10%
Phone interview: 10%
One on one interview: 10%
